Title :
Optimum cast plan for steelmaking-continuous casting production scheduling using artificial fish swarm optimization algorithm
Author :
Jian, Wei ; Xue, Yun-can ; Yang, Qi-Wen
Author_Institution :
Dept. of Res. & Dev., Hubei Automotive Industrial Inst., China
Abstract :
An optimum cast plan model for steel-making continuous casting planning and scheduling is presented. An artificial fish swarm optimization algorithm is used to solve the optimum cast plan problem. The computation with practical data shows that the model and the solving method are very effective.
